The Evolution of Audi Key Technology
Audi has actually been at the leading edge of vehicle security for decades. The transition from simple mechanical blades to the present Advanced Key systems reflects a dedication to avoiding car theft.

Modern Audi keys use an advanced immobilizer system. This includes a transponder chip hidden inside the key fob that communicates with the car's Engine Control Unit (ECU). If the digital "handshake" between the key and the car is not authenticated, the lorry will not start, even if the physical blade turns the ignition. In more recent models, this has developed into "Component Protection," where secrets are synced specifically to a lorry's VIN through protected servers in Germany.

When a new key is needed, owners generally have 2 primary paths: the licensed Audi dealership or an independent automobile locksmith.
The Audi Dealership
The dealer is the most "main" route. They supply O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) secrets that are guaranteed to work.
Pros: Guaranteed compatibility, access to the current software updates, official record of the key production.Cons: Higher prices, needs a visit, and generally requires the automobile to be left at the purchase several hours.The Automotive Locksmith
Not all locksmith professionals can deal with Audi secrets. Owners should find a specialist who has the diagnostic tools needed to gain access to Audi's encrypted immobilizer systems.
Pros: Usually cheaper than the dealer, lots of use mobile services (they come to you), and they can frequently cut/program the key faster.Cons: Quality of aftermarket shells can differ; some ultra-modern designs (2019+) might still require dealer-only server access.The Cost of Replacement
The cost of a new Audi key is affected by the model of the car and the level of technology. A key for a 2005 Audi A4 is significantly more affordable than a proximity key for a 2024 Audi RS6.
Table 2: Estimated Cost Breakdown (GBP)Model RangeKey TypeEstimated Price (Total)Audi A3/ A4 (Older)Flip Key/ Transponder₤ 150 - ₤ 250Audi Q5/ A6 (Mid-Era)Smart Key (Non-Proximity)₤ 300 - ₤ 450Audi Q7/ Q8/ E-TronAdvanced Proximity Key₤ 500 - ₤ 800+Emergency Blade OnlyMechanical Cut₤ 50 - ₤ 120
Note: Prices consist of the expense of the key blank, the cutting of the blade, and the programs cost.
What You Need to Provide
To avoid theft, both dealers and locksmith professionals need rigorous documentation before they will produce a new key for an Audi. A "no concerns asked" service is a red flag for security.
Needed Documentation Checklist:Proof of Ownership: The lorry's title or present registration.Identification: A legitimate driver's license or passport matching the name on the registration.Automobile Identification Number (VIN): Located on the lower chauffeur's side of the windscreen or the door pillar.The Vehicle: Most modern secrets can not be set "remotely." The car needs to be physically present to "discover" the brand-new key.Maintenance and Care for Audi Keys

Can I purchase a cheap Audi key on eBay and program it myself?
Normally, no. While you can buy the physical shell, Audi's immobilizer chips are "locked" to a lorry as soon as programmed. Used secrets from other cars can not be reprogrammed to your car without specialized tools that can "re-virginize" the chip, and even then, it is often not successful on newer models.
2. How long does it require to get a new key?
If the dealership has the key in stock, programming normally takes 1 to 2 hours. If the key needs to be bought from Germany based on the VIN, it can take 3 to 7 organization days. A specialized locksmith professional can typically complete the job in under an hour.
3. Will my insurance coverage spend for a replacement key?
Some detailed insurance policies or "Key Replacement Add-ons" cover the expense of lost or taken secrets. It is worth inspecting your policy, as the high cost of Audi Car Key Replacement Cost [Pad.Stuve.De] secrets frequently surpasses the deductible.
4. What happens if I find my old key after I've configured a brand-new one?
Throughout the programming procedure of a new key, the technician typically wipes all existing keys from the car's memory and after that adds them back one by one. If your old key was not present throughout the shows of the brand-new one, it will no longer start the car, though the mechanical blade will still work.
5. Why is my Audi key not being detected inside the car?
This is normally an indication of a weak key battery or a failing "Start/Stop" antenna within the center console. Try holding the key versus the designated "key sign" (typically located on the steering column or center console) to start the car through induction.
